How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Downtown Hemet?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Downtown Hemet Studio Apartments | $1,162 | $1,100 | $1,235 |
Downtown Hemet 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,451 | $1,125 | $2,053 |
| Downtown Hemet 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,721 | $1,344 | $2,322 |
| Downtown Hemet 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,372 | $2,000 | $2,600 |
